Setting Expectations for Speech Communication and Listening.
Rubin, Rebecca B.; Morreale, Sherwyn P.
New Directions for Higher Education, n96 p19-29 Win 1996
Basic communication skills should be required for all college students. Effective methods of instruction include specific communications courses, integrated across-the-curriculum instruction, on-going assessment, and classes in advanced skills. Competent communication requires knowledge, skill, and motivation. Advanced skills could be taught jointly by major discipline and communication faculty. Assessment instruments must be developed.
